Lake in the Hills Police are still trying to figure out an incident that started with a 911 call about a burglary in progress early Wednesday morning and ended with the arrest of a Huntley man hiding in some residential shrubbery clutching a hammer.
LITH police said they found 19 year-old Daniel W. Bockenhauer, 11606 Lori Ln., Huntley, as they searched around a residence in the 4000 Block of Heron Drive. Police said they believed Bockenhauer had tried unsuccessfully to break into the house even though he knew there were people inside.
LITH investigators thought the incident resembled one in Huntley last week and turned Bockehnauer over the Huntley PD. After questioning him, Huntley investigators connected him to a break-in last Thursday in the 11600 block of Davey Dr. where they said he wanted to meet a woman who lived there. They said Bockenhauer had also broken into a residence in the 11500 block of Federick Way a week earlier to steal a computer.
McHenry County Jail records show Bockenhauer awaiting a bail hearing this morning charged with residential burglary, criminal damage to property, criminal trespass to residence with persons present, two counts of criminal trespass to land, window peeping and disorderly conduct.
